Pichichis

The battle for the league's Pichichi is really on after this weekend's games, with Diego Forlán and Oliveira both closing in on Samuel Eto'o. The Barcelona striker tried his best against Villarreal, but his luck was out even from the penalty spot, and his frustrations grew as his nearest rival Forlán slotted home three for the opposition. Oliveira also scored for a Betis side who could be joining the other two and Real Madrid in the Champions League next season, and it will all boil down to next weekend's games. If either of them does catch Eto'o though, he will be ruing that the Madrid based sports paper Marca (who give the Pichichi award) have deducted a goal from his total, as explained in earlier weeks.

Eto'o's team mates Ronaldinho and Giuly (twice) were on the scoresheet though in an exciting 3-3 draw, Giuly in particular entering our chart for the first time as a result. Pacheco is also back after he scored a brace against Real Sociedad, and with Albacete relegated he will presumably have a lot of offers this summer. Goals as well for Savio and for Maxi, although he didn't know too much about it when a clearance bounced off his leg and in to the net. Maybe Marca will decide it was an own goal? (23.05.05)
